<p>Shein, the e-commerce retailer, has announced it will carry out 2.5 million product quality and safety tests this year, following warnings from the European Commission about non-compliant business practices. The investigation uncovered problems such as false discounts and misleading information. Shein has one month to respond to the CPC Network's findings, and non-compliance can lead to fines based on EU turnover. The company has stopped working with 540 retailers as a result of the problems.
